35 | <title>Introduction to GCC</title>
|
---|
36 |
|
---|
37 | <para>The <application>GCC</application> package contains GNU compilers.
|
---|
38 | This package is useful for compiling programs written in C, C++, Fortran,
|
---|
39 | Java, Objective C, Objective C++, Ada, and Go. You should ensure you
|
---|
40 | actually need one of these additional compilers (C and C++ are installed
|
---|
41 | in LFS) before you install them. Additionally, there are instructions in
|
---|
42 | the BLFS book to install <xref linkend="openjdk"/>, which can be used
|
---|
43 | instead of the Java provided by the <application>GCC</application> package.
|
---|
44 | Many consider the Iced Tea version to be a more robust Java environment
|
---|
45 | than the one provided by <application>GCC</application>.</para>
|
---|
46 |
|
---|
47 | &lfs73_checked;
|
---|
48 |
|
---|
49 | <caution>
|
---|
50 | <para>If you are upgrading <application>GCC</application> from any other
|
---|
51 | version prior to &gcc-version;, then you must be careful compiling 3rd
|
---|
52 | party kernel modules. You should ensure that the kernel and all its
|
---|
53 | native modules are also compiled using the same version of
|
---|
54 | <application>GCC</application> that you use to build the 3rd party module.
|
---|
55 | This issue does not affect native kernel (and kernel modules) updates,
|
---|
56 | as the instructions below are a complete reinstallation of
|
---|
57 | <application>GCC</application>. If you have existing 3rd party modules
|
---|
58 | installed, ensure they are recompiled using the updated version of
|
---|
59 | <application>GCC</application>. As always, never update the kernel
|
---|
60 | headers from the ones used when <application>Glibc</application> was
|
---|
61 | compiled during LFS.</para>

119 | <sect2 role="installation">
|
---|
120 | <title>Installation of GNAT</title>
|
---|
121 |
|
---|
122 | <para>Before unpacking and changing into the GCC source directory, first
|
---|
123 | unpack the <application>GNAT</application> tarball and change into the
|
---|
124 | newly created directory and install <application>GNAT</application> by
|
---|
125 | running the following command:</para>
|
---|
126 |
|
---|
127 | <screen><userinput>make ins-all prefix=<replaceable><Your build directory></replaceable>/gnat</userinput></screen>
|
---|
128 |
|
---|
129 | <para>The <application>GNAT</application> compiler can be
|
---|
130 | invoked by executing the <command>gcc</command> binary installed
|
---|
131 | in <filename
|
---|
132 | class='directory'><replaceable><Your build directory></replaceable>/gnat/bin</filename>.</para>
|
---|
133 |
|
---|
134 | <para>You may now remove the <application>GNAT</application>
|
---|
135 | source directory:</para>
|
---|
136 |
|
---|
137 | <screen><userinput>cd .. &&
|
---|
138 | rm -rf gnat-2011-*</userinput></screen>
|
---|
139 |
|
---|
140 | <para>Prepare to compile <application>GCC</application> by placing the
|
---|
141 | <application>GNAT</application> version of <command>gcc</command> at the
|
---|
142 | beginning of the <envar>PATH</envar> variable by using the following
|
---|
143 | commands:</para>
|
---|
144 |
|
---|
145 | <screen><userinput>PATH_HOLD=$PATH &&
|
---|
146 | export PATH=<replaceable><Your build directory></replaceable>/gnat/bin:$PATH_HOLD</userinput></screen>
|
---|
147 |
|
---|
148 | <para>Doing so has the drawback that the <application>GCC</application>
|
---|
149 | and <application>Binutils</application> executables are taken
|
---|
150 | from the just installed <application>GNAT</application> package, but the
|
---|
151 | versions of those executables are outdated compared to those installed in
|
---|
152 | LFS. This is not important for the <application>GCC</application> compilers,
|
---|
153 | since they recompile themselves during the bootstrap process. On the other
|
---|
154 | hand, the outdated <command>ld</command> and <command>as</command> tools
|
---|
155 | are used all along. In order to use the LFS tools, issue:</para>
|
---|
156 |
|
---|
157 | <screen><userinput>find <replaceable><Your build directory></replaceable>/gnat -name ld -exec mv -v \{\} \{\}.old \;
|
---|
158 | find <replaceable><Your build directory></replaceable>/gnat -name as -exec mv -v \{\} \{\}.old \;</userinput></screen>

252 | <sect2 role="commands">
|
---|
253 | <title>Command Explanations</title>
|
---|
254 |
|
---|
255 | <para>The first two <command>sed</command> commands prevent the
|
---|
256 | installation of the <application>libffi</application> library bundled
|
---|
257 | with <application>GCC</application>, since it is outdated compared to
|
---|
258 | <xref linkend="libffi"/>. The three other <command>sed</command> commands
|
---|
259 | are the same ones used during the build of LFS.</para>
|
---|
260 |
|
---|
261 | <para><command>mkdir ../gcc-build; cd ../gcc-build</command>: The
|
---|
262 | <application>GCC</application> documentation recommends
|
---|
263 | building the package in a dedicated build directory.</para>
|
---|
264 |
|
---|
265 | <para><parameter>--enable-shared --enable-threads=posix
|
---|
266 | --enable-__cxa_atexit</parameter>: These parameters are required to build
|
---|
267 | the <application>C++</application> libraries to published standards.</para>
|
---|
268 |
|
---|
269 | <para><parameter>--disable-multilib</parameter>: This parameter ensures
|
---|
270 | that files are created for the specific architecture of your computer.</para>
|
---|
271 |
|
---|
272 | <!-- Double dashes are forbidden in comments, so use "- -". Change it to
|
---|
273 | double dash if you ever remove this comment!
|
---|
274 | <para><parameter>- -enable-bootstrap</parameter>: This parameter is used
|
---|
275 | so that a bootstrap installation is performed.</para>
|
---|
276 | -->
|
---|
277 | <para><parameter>--enable-clocale=gnu</parameter>: This parameter is a
|
---|
278 | failsafe for incomplete locale data.</para>
|
---|
279 |
|
---|
280 | <para><parameter>--enable-lto</parameter>: Setting this parameter allows
|
---|
281 | to build a compiler which is able to perform <quote>link time
|
---|
282 | optimization (lto)</quote>.</para>
|
---|
283 |
|
---|
284 | <para>
|
---|
285 | <parameter>--enable-languages=c,c++,fortran,java,objc,obj-c++,ada,go</parameter>:
|
---|
286 | This command identifies which languages to build. You may modify
|
---|
287 | this command to remove undesired languages.</para>
|
---|
288 |
|
---|
289 | <para><command>make -k check</command>: This command runs the test suite
|
---|
290 | without stopping if any errors are encountered.</para>
|
---|
291 |
|
---|
292 | <para><command>../gcc-&gcc-version;/contrib/test_summary</command>: This
|
---|
293 | command will produce a summary of the test suite results. You can append
|
---|
294 | <command>| grep -A7 Summ</command> to the command to produce an even more
|
---|
295 | condensed version of the summary. You may also wish to redirect the output
|
---|
296 | to a file for review and comparison later on.</para>
|
---|
297 |
|
---|
298 | <para><command>ln -v -sf ../usr/bin/cpp /lib</command>: This command
|
---|
299 | creates a link to the C PreProcessor as some packages expect it to be
|
---|
300 | installed in the <filename class='directory'>/lib</filename>
|
---|
301 | directory.</para>
|
---|
302 |
|
---|
303 | <para><command>ln -v -sf gcc /usr/bin/cc</command>: This link is created as
|
---|
304 | some packages refer to the C compiler using an alternate name.</para>
|
---|
305 |
|
---|
306 | <para><command>chown -v -R root:root
|
---|
307 | /usr/lib/gcc/*linux-gnu/...</command>:
|
---|
308 | If the package is built by a user other than root, the ownership of the
|
---|
309 | installed <filename class='directory'>include</filename> and
|
---|
310 | <filename class='directory'>adalib</filename> directories (and their
|
---|
311 | contents) will be incorrect. These commands change the ownership to the
|
---|
312 | <systemitem class="username">root</systemitem> user and group . Omit the
|
---|
313 | command changing the Ada directories if you did not include Ada as one of
|
---|
314 | the installed languages.</para>
